  • Patent number: 7226513
    Abstract: This invention provides a cleaning method of silicon wafer for obtaining a silicon wafer in which micro roughness thereof under spatial frequency of 20/?m is 0.3 to 1.5 nm3 in terms of power spectrum density, by passing a process of oxidizing the silicon wafer with ozonized water and a process of cleaning said oxidized silicon wafer with hydrofluoric acid. Consequently, it is possible to remove surface adhering pollutant such as particles and metallic foreign matter with the surface structure of silicon wafer flattened up to atomic level by annealing maintained.

  • Patent number: 4026258
    Abstract: A control device for regulating the amount of collected fuel and purge air which is delivered to the combustion chamber of an internal combustion engine in addition to its usual mixture of combustion air and fuel includes a valve element which is connected for operation in accordance with the pressure conditions of the fuel intake pipe and carburetor of the internal combustion engine to provide a flow rate of the collected fuel and purge air which is proportional to the flow rate of the usual fuel and air mixture. The device includes a valve body having a diaphragm dividing the interior and which carries a needle valve on one side which is adapted to seat in a valve seat of a line connected to the engine inlet. This same side of the diaphragm is also connected to a line which is adapted to receive accumulated or collected vapors, for example, from the fuel tank or the crank case.
